Systems Engineering Handbook

  • The International Council on Systems Engineering (INCOSE) prepared the Systems Engineering Handbook.
  • The purpose of the Systems Engineering Handbook is to describe the generally accepted processes and best practices for systems engineering.
  • The intended users of the Systems Engineering Handbook are systems engineers, project managers, and other stakeholders who need to understand and apply systems engineering principles.
  • The Systems Engineering Handbook was published in the United States.
  • The copyright year of the Systems Engineering Handbook is 2015.
